Black / African American therapists in Bend, Oregon Statistics

Black / African American therapists in Bend, Oregon average 15 years of experience and charge around $208 per session. 100% offer online sessions. The most commonly treated issues are Anxiety or Fears (73%), Loss or Grief (63%), and Depression (63%).
